Wheel wobble on mk4 mondeo

Featured Replies

Honestly, I agree with them saying 'some' wobble is acceptable on a used car, though not as much as you first had.  I've never had a car that doesn't have any wobble at all.  Gone to great lengths to have tracking and wheel balancing done.  But it's never fully cured, though apparently I'm just picky!

Problem is, the wheels are probably slightly bent/buckled from potholes and kerbs, the tyres all wear slightly differently, rubber components are starting to wear and get a little soft, the ball joints are all slightly worn.  There's no such thing as 'drives like a new car' unless you actually buy a brand new car, I really hate that expression!!
